About Jonathan Adams

Jonathan Adams was born in January 1614 in Barton St. David, Somerset, England and died 1690 in Braintree, Massachusetts Bay Colony. He was the only child of Henry Adams and Edith Squires to remain in England when his parents came to America on 1638; Jonathan came to America later, in 1651. Elizabeth Fussell is seen as his wife, but there is no record of her birth, marriage or death.

Biographical notes

From Henry Adams of Somerset England and Braintree Massachusetts-Page 75

iii. Jonathan Adams, born about 1614; remained in England when the rest of the family emigrated to New England in 1638; located on a farm in Baltonsborough owned by his grandfather Henry Squire. (See letter of attorney to his brother, John Adams who went from New England to England early in 1650 in regard to this property and returned to New England in 1651; post, page 85.) Jonathan Adams later emigrated to New England, probably with his brother John Adams on the latter's return voyage in 1651, and soon afterwards settled in Medfield, Mass., where his mother and his brothers Henry, Peter and Edward Adams had already located. In a court case in 1663 concerning a colt of Jonathan Adams, he is termed a brother of Edward Adams. (Suffolk County Court Files, No. 606.) In a land grant in Medfield in 1658, Jonathan Adams is termed a brother of Peter Adams. (Medfield Records, quoted in "History of Medfield," page 288.) As "Jonathan Adams, Sr." his death is recorded in Medfield 28 July 1690 (Medfield Vital Records, page 190.)


From https://www.wikitree.com/wiki/Adams-58

Jonathan first appears in the town of Medfield in 1658. He had no grant of a house lot. He may have lived with a relative until he soon settled on the west side of the Charles River. Jonathan drew 84 acres in West Medway 1659, a few rods north of his brother Edward's. His house was burned by the Indians in 1676, and his name appears among the petitioners for aid from the General Court on account of their losses. He evidently rebuilt on the same spot (in 1888, known as Joseph Adams place, in Millis); and he appears to have been in reduced circumstances for some years, as he had his own town rates remitted in 1684-85. His estate was inventoried 1691 when he had land and buildings west of Charles river. History of Medfield, Tilden:288

Conclusion

If there was no Elizabeth Fussell, how do you explain her name being so frequently used as Jonathan's wife? The fact is that once one person records something, others just pick it up and run with it. Since Jonathan Adams and John Fussell (his step-father) lived together for quite a while (probably when he first came to America in 1651 and then after his mother died in 1672 and until Fussell's death in 1676), and Jonathan's wife Elizabeth lived with them also, "historians" may have assumed in hindsight that Elizabeth was John's daughter. She also could have been called John's "daughter" at the time, being his step-daughter-in-law, as Jonathan might have been called his "son".

So this all makes sense. And findagrave's statement that daughter Elizabeth was living in the household in 1663 could be off by a year or two, if, in fact, Jonathan and Elizabeth were married in 1665.

So the bottom line is that there was no Elizabeth Fussell, but rather Elizabeth Holman was assumed to have been, and probably called, John Fussell's "daughter."
